Horse rides are available by the hour at Chatfield State Park for all ages and levels of expertise. Reservations are required and there is a two-horse minimum. There are also classes, lessons, and horse boarding available at Chatfield Stables.

Because the entire Chatfield Park area is popular for just about every kind of outdoor activity you can think of, there is a designated equestrian loop with only a few overlaps with bike and foot trails.
